Trinket Tin

  • Completed Project:Trinket Tin Picture #1

Treat that someone special to a special charm tin.

Add to Favorites Add Your Version


  1. Step 1

    Heat an altoids tin on a stove burner for a few minutes. The tin should go black and the logo will eventually be burned off.

  2. Step 2

    Let the tin has cool down (running it under a tap will cool it instantly).

  3. Step 3

    Cut shapes out of the front part on the tin. Stars and hearts are good shapes to use. You can decorate this by stringing wire between the shape and putting little beads on to the wire.

  4. Step 4

    Step 4

    Decorate the inside with special things. Use gems, dried flowers or anything that means something special. Write a little letter or stick photos in it. The perfect way to keep all those memories in one place.
